Is BADGER BROTHERS TRUCKING INC safe to work with?

Is BADGER BROTHERS TRUCKING INC safe to load? BADGER BROTHERS TRUCKING INC (USDOT 3239165, MC-1017053) is an active small-fleet motor carrier based in SPENCER, WI, operating 9 power units and 13 drivers. Operating authority has been active 7 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 27 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 0.0% (below the 22.26% national average), with 2 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it clear to load (88/100), with the leading concern: fatal crash on record.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
